WebGolden Glow Pickles 6 pounds ripe, yellow or green cucumbers 6 large onions 3 sweet, red peppers 3 green peppers 1/4 cup coarse pickling salt 2 cups white sugar 2 cups brown sugar 2 cups vinegar 1 teaspoon turmeric 1 teaspoon celery seed 1 teaspoon mustard seed Pare cucumbers. Cut in half and discard seeds and center pulp. Dice firm white rinds ...

WebTo prepare cukes, peel and cut lengthwise. Discard seeds and pulp and cut into ¾" cubes. Combine cukes, onions and peppers, sprinkle with salt and allow to set overnight. Drain, rinse in cold water and drain again thoroughly.
